Gravitational Wave-Induced Superradiance in Ordered Atomic Arrays
Gravitational waves induce long-range dissipative couplings among atoms in ordered arrays via the EM vacuum, producing a distinct superradiant photon emission shifted by the GW frequency and persisting under disorder.
